What is Disability Plate Application

The Michigan Disability License Plate Application is a government form used by residents of Michigan to apply for a disability license plate for vehicles transporting permanently disabled individuals.

Residents of Michigan who are permanently disabled or who transport permanently disabled individuals are eligible to apply. A licensed physician must complete a certification section to verify medical eligibility.
You will need personal identification information, details about the vehicle, and a medical certification from a licensed physician to complete the Michigan Disability License Plate Application.
After completing the application, you may submit it to your local Secretary of State office. Ensure that both the applicant and physician signatures are included, as this is necessary for processing.
While the application itself may not have a fee, additional fees may apply for the issuance of the license plate. Please check with the local Secretary of State office for current pricing.
Processing times can vary. It's advisable to apply well in advance of when you need the plate, as processing may take several weeks during high-traffic periods.
If you notice an error after submission, contact your local Secretary of State office as soon as possible to correct the application. This may help avoid delays in receiving your license plate.
